In Asuncion, location matters more than the absolute cheapest rate. Villa Morra, Recoleta, Las Lomas and Manorá are practical for restaurants, shopping, business hotels, malls and easier taxi movement. Expedia’s Asuncion travel guide highlights neighborhoods such as Villa Morra, Catedral, Recoleta, Las Lomas and Manorá. For business travelers, Villa Morra is often especially practical because of corporate offices, restaurants and better hotel infrastructure.
The historic center can be interesting for architecture, Palacio de Lopez, plazas, old churches and city walks, but some travelers may prefer sleeping in a more modern district and visiting the center by day. Cheap central hotels can work, but check recent reviews, air conditioning, parking, security and nighttime transport.
Encarnacion is the better leisure city for travelers who want riverfront walks, summer energy, beaches along the Parana River and access to the Jesuit missions of Trinidad and Jesus. It can also be a good stop when linking Paraguay with Argentina.
Ciudad del Este is more functional and intense. It is known for shopping, border movement, access to Monday Falls and proximity to the Brazil/Argentina side of the Iguazu region. Hotels here can be useful if the route is built around the tri-border area, but the city is not the calmest first impression of Paraguay.
For the Chaco, ordinary hotel logic breaks down. The region is vast, dry, remote and logistically different. Lodges, guided wildlife trips and long drives need advance planning. A low nightly rate in Asuncion will not tell you what a real Chaco trip costs.

Most international travelers arrive through Silvio Pettirossi International Airport (ASU) near Asuncion. Paraguay does not have the same nonstop route depth as Lima, Bogota or Buenos Aires, so flight prices can vary sharply by departure city and connection pattern.
Skyscanner’s current Paraguay and Asuncion airport data showed next-month roundtrip fares from around $598. New York Newark-to-Paraguay examples were higher, with roundtrips from around $879-$880 and one-way fares from around $445. Outbound Asuncion data showed one-way flights from around $64 and return fares from around $171, which matters if the reader is already in South America and wants to combine Paraguay with Argentina, Brazil, Bolivia or Uruguay.

🚗 Do You Need a Rental Car in Paraguay?
A rental car can be useful in Paraguay, but it depends heavily on the route. In Asuncion itself, many travelers can use taxis, rideshare where available, hotel transfers and guided tours. Outside the capital, a car can open the country: Encarnacion, Jesuit missions, smaller towns, countryside routes and Ciudad del Este. For the Chaco, however, self-driving should be treated seriously, not casually.
Recent Expedia data showed Asuncion car rentals from around $26-$30 per day, with Silvio Pettirossi International Airport examples from around $37 per day and specific airport listings around $27-$35 per day for some vehicle classes on selected dates. Expedia also showed Ciudad del Este car rentals from around $26 per day, with another recent rate around $39.
Renting makes sense if:
- You are comfortable driving in South America.
- You want Asuncion plus Encarnacion or mission sites.
- You need flexibility around Ciudad del Este and nearby nature stops.
- You are traveling as a family with luggage.
- You are using hotels with parking.
Renting is less attractive if:
- You only plan to stay in Asuncion.
- You expect to drink or go out at night.
- You are nervous about city traffic.
- You are visiting areas with elevated advisory concerns.
- You want to explore the Chaco without specialist support.
Canada warns that gas stations are rare in the Chaco and that travelers driving there should carry water, food, medication, fuel, chargers and emergency contacts. It also notes water shortages, food shortages and power outages can occur. That changes the rental car math: a $30 daily rental is cheap only if the route is easy. In remote Paraguay, preparation is part of the price.

🦜 What Do Tours and Activities Cost?
Paraguay’s activity market is smaller than Peru’s or Colombia’s, but the experiences can be very specific. Expedia’s Asuncion activity page lists options such as Asuncion Private Walking Tour with a Local around $60, cultural city tours, day tours, birding and Chaco experiences. Expedia results also showed a Full-Day Birding Tour on the Manduvira and Paraguay Rivers around $350 per adult and a Discovering Wildlife of the Chaco experience around $1,400 per adult.
Those numbers explain Paraguay perfectly. Basic city exploration can be affordable, but specialist nature travel is premium because it requires guides, vehicles, time and remote access.
Top activity ideas by area:
- Asuncion: Palacio de Lopez, Costanera, Loma San Jeronimo, Catedral, museums, markets, Paseo La Galeria, Shopping del Sol, food and nightlife.
- Encarnacion: riverfront beaches, Costanera, carnival season, Trinidad and Jesus Jesuit missions.
- Ciudad del Este: shopping, Monday Falls, Itaipu area, tri-border logistics.
- Chaco: wildlife, Mennonite colonies, birding, ranch landscapes and remote nature routes.
- Rivers: Paraguay River views, birding, boat trips where available and sunset-style local experiences.
The smart way to save is to avoid filling the trip with random tours. Choose one signature experience and make the rest light. For many travelers, that means Asuncion plus Encarnacion and the missions. For nature travelers, it may mean spending real money on Chaco access and keeping city hotels simple.

🛡️ Travel Insurance, Safety and Hidden Costs
Travel insurance is worth including in Paraguay even though the U.S. advisory is Level 1. The advisory still names departments with increased crime risk, and Canada advises high caution due to increasing crime. For a trip that may include driving, border areas, remote nature or Chaco travel, insurance and planning are part of the real cost.
Hidden costs to budget:
- Airport transfers in Asuncion.
- Safer hotels in better neighborhoods.
- Taxis at night rather than walking.
- Rental car insurance and deposits.
- Fuel and supplies for longer drives.
- Guided access for Chaco or birding.
- Bottled water and backup supplies in remote areas.
- Trip interruption coverage for demonstrations or road blockades.
- Medical evacuation coverage for adventure travel.
Canada warns about petty crime, violent crime, armed motorcyclist muggings, occasional demonstrations, water shortages, power outages and Chaco fuel scarcity. The U.S. advisory notes criminal groups in several northeastern departments along the Brazil border and weak police presence in some areas.
This is not a reason to skip Paraguay. It is a reason to avoid underbudgeting. Paraguay can be affordable, but the cheapest version of the trip may not be the smartest.
